Dr. Leela Prasad to Present 2023 Dawe Lecture
Early Center 3401 Brook Road, Richmond, VA, United StatesLecture Title: That Religion Which Underlies All Religions Presenter: Dr. Leela Prasad, Professor of Religious Studies at Duke University Date: Wednesday, March...